Cloud-init Injection on VRs
Hi ACS community,
It would be great when creating a VPC, we can upload a cloud-init script that will be launched in VR to extend the capabilities of the perimeter, such as installing software as add-ons to the VPC. Does that sound like something usable to create the entry on Github?
